The System 4/5 is the heart of the torque calibration systems at<br />

many Fortune 500 companies - for some very good reasons!<br />

System 4/5<br />

Accurate, Versatile, Durable,<br />

Easy to Use<br />

The System 4/5 provides the choice of two accuracy levels to<br />

meet your requirements; the System 4 has a +/- 0.5%<br />

Indicated Value accuracy, and the System 5 provides an even<br />

tighter +/- 0.25% I. V. accuracy to meet even the most<br />

stringent requirements.<br />

Thirty torque transducers in three different designs are available,<br />

providing calibration capability ranging from a low of 2.5<br />

in.ozs. through 2,000 ft.lbs.! This extensive range is coupled<br />

with a modular system structure to give you the ability to create<br />

a system tailored to your current needs, then incrementally<br />

expand to fill future requirements.<br />

The use of MIL-spec connectors, shock-resistant bezel, and<br />

recessed/oil resistant/RF-shielded membrane switch panel in<br />

an aluminum housing provides exceptional durability. This<br />

makes the System 4/5 as suitable for shop floor, aircraft<br />

hanger, and tool crib use as it is in the laboratory.<br />

System 4/5’s four modes of operation<br />

enable it to calibrate all types of torque<br />

wrenches and non-impacting power<br />

tools. The broad range of accessories<br />

for the System 4/5 extends its’<br />

capabilities while increasing its’<br />

already significant efficiency! Torque<br />

Tool Manager software, mechanical<br />

loaders in three capacities, the Switch Box,<br />

joint simulators; all combine to make the<br />

System 4/5 the tester of choice for<br />

assemblers and laboratories seeking to<br />

optimize their torque tool calibration<br />

system.<br />
